All requests regarding 1MDB were dealt promptly with, say Singapore police


KUALA LUMPUR: All requests from the Malaysian police for their investigation into Datuk Dr Tawfiq Ayman's links to 1Malaysia Development Berhad (1MDB) were promptly dealt with, say the Singapore police.

“For the investigations into Tawfiq, Malaysian police made the request to travel to Singapore to conduct further investigations on Dec 2 last year and the Singapore Police’s commercial affairs department (CAD) responded on Dec 6 to agree to the request,” said the Singapore police in a statement on Sunday (March 13).
